Abstract

Nonlinear refraction coefficients and nonlinear absorption coefficients of colloidal solutions of CdSe/ZnS quantum dots (QDs) have been measured by the z-scan method. Resonant excitation was carried out by a Nd:YAG laser (λ = 532 nm, τ ∼ 7 ns). QDs have been chosen to correspond to different positions of the peak of the fundamental exciton absorption band with respect to the laser wavelength. The z-scan data are compared with the optical-limitation photodynamics data on CdSe/ZnS QD solutions. The obtained values of nonlinear absorption coefficients and their dependence on the QD size are interpreted in terms of the two-step mechanism of optical limitation.
